USER DEFINED KEYS Section

Control

Assignment

DISPLAY

Opens/Closes the Audio window.

1

Opens/Closes the Transport window.

2

Shifts channel strips by one bank to the left.

3

Shifts channel strips by one bank to the right.

4

Shifts to second meaning of some buttons (see descriptions of other buttons).

5

While held down, value change mode is set to “full”: any relative value changes will
“jump” to their minimum or maximum values.

6

Enters Group Edit mode:
Â

The upper line in the DSP edit section displays the currently edited group number
and name.

Â

Parameter control push-switch buttons 1 to 4 switch the properties of the group
currently being edited (names shown in lower line of display).

Â

When INSERT/PARAM is off, DSP Edit Scroll Encoder scrolls through the group
properties. Otherwise, it selects the currently edited group.

Â

The SELECT buttons activate/deactivate group membership of the track.

USER 4 Switches to Track View.

7

Activates/Deactivates the Group Clutch (disables all groups).

USER 4 Switches to Extended Track View.

8

Creates a new group and enters Group Edit mode (see above).

USER 4 Switches to Global View.

9

Switches between the Arrange and Track Mixer windows.

10

Shifts channel strips by one channel to the left.

11

Shifts channel strips by one channel to the right.

12

While held down, the Group Clutch is engaged (all groups are disabled).

13

While held down, value change mode is set to “fine”: relative value changes work at
maximum resolution. Also see descriptions of other buttons.

14

15

Performs Undo.

USER 4 Performs Redo.

USER 5 Opens Undo History window.

16

Saves the song.

USER 5 Save As…: saves the song under a different name.
